excel怎么设立公式

excel怎么设立公式

Excel设立公式的方法包括:使用公式栏、单元格引用、函数和操作符、适当使用绝对引用和相对引用。其中,使用公式栏是最基础也是最常用的方法。通过在公式栏中输入等号“=”开始,然后输入相关公式或函数,即可完成基本的公式设立。

设置公式是Excel中最基本但也是最重要的功能之一。公式可以帮助你自动计算数据、分析趋势和进行复杂的数据处理。本文将详细介绍如何在Excel中设立公式,从基础到高级技巧,帮助你更好地利用Excel进行数据处理和分析。

一、使用公式栏

Excel中的公式栏是输入和编辑公式的主要位置。通过在公式栏中输入公式,你可以轻松地在单元格中进行计算。

1.1 基本公式输入

在Excel中,所有公式都以等号“=”开头。举个简单的例子,如果你想要在一个单元格中计算两个数字的和,你可以在公式栏中输入:

=5+3

然后按Enter键,Excel会自动计算出结果并显示在单元格中。

1.2 使用单元格引用

在实际使用中,公式通常会引用其他单元格的数据。举个例子,如果你想要计算A1和B1两个单元格的和,你可以在公式栏中输入:

=A1+B1

这样,即使A1或B1的值发生变化,公式的计算结果也会自动更新。

二、函数和操作符

Excel提供了大量的内置函数,可以帮助你进行各种复杂的计算。操作符如加号(+)、减号(-)、乘号(*)和除号(/)则用于基本的算术运算。

2.1 常用函数

Excel内置了许多常用的函数,如SUM、AVERAGE、IF、VLOOKUP等。以下是几个常用函数的示例:

SUM函数

SUM函数用于计算一组数字的和。语法如下:

=SUM(A1:A10)

这将计算A1到A10单元格中所有数字的和。

AVERAGE函数

AVERAGE函数用于计算一组数字的平均值。语法如下:

=AVERAGE(A1:A10)

这将计算A1到A10单元格中所有数字的平均值。

IF函数

IF函数用于根据条件进行判断。语法如下:

=IF(A1>10, "大于10", "小于等于10")

这将根据A1单元格的值是否大于10来返回不同的结果。

VLOOKUP函数

VLOOKUP函数用于在表格中查找数据。语法如下:

=VLOOKUP(查找值, 查找区域, 返回列的索引, 精确匹配或近似匹配)

举个例子:

=VLOOKUP(A1, B1:D10, 2, FALSE)

这将查找A1单元格的值在B1:D10区域中的位置,并返回该行中第2列的值。

2.2 使用操作符

操作符用于在公式中进行基本的算术运算。以下是几个常用操作符的示例:

加法

=A1+B1

减法

=A1-B1

乘法

=A1*B1

除法

=A1/B1

三、绝对引用和相对引用

在设立公式时,理解绝对引用和相对引用是非常重要的。绝对引用指的是引用的单元格在复制公式时不会发生变化,而相对引用指的是引用的单元格在复制公式时会根据位置发生变化。

3.1 相对引用

默认情况下,Excel使用相对引用。这意味着当你复制公式时,引用的单元格会根据公式的位置发生变化。举个例子,如果在C1单元格中输入以下公式:

=A1+B1

然后将公式复制到C2单元格,公式会自动变为:

=A2+B2

3.2 绝对引用

如果你不希望引用的单元格在复制公式时发生变化,你可以使用绝对引用。在引用单元格前添加美元符号“$”即可实现绝对引用。举个例子,如果在C1单元格中输入以下公式:

=$A$1+$B$1

然后将公式复制到C2单元格,公式仍然保持不变:

=$A$1+$B$1

四、命名范围

命名范围是指为一组单元格指定一个名称,这样可以在公式中更方便地引用这些单元格。命名范围可以提高公式的可读性和管理性。

4.1 创建命名范围

创建命名范围的方法如下:

  1. 选择你想要命名的单元格范围。
  2. 在功能区中选择“公式”选项卡。
  3. 点击“定义名称”按钮。
  4. 在弹出的对话框中输入名称,然后点击确定。

4.2 使用命名范围

一旦创建了命名范围,你可以在公式中直接引用这个名称。举个例子,如果你创建了一个名为“Sales”的命名范围,你可以在公式中这样使用:

=SUM(Sales)

这将计算命名范围“Sales”中所有单元格的和。

五、数组公式

数组公式是指一次性计算多个值并返回多个结果的公式。数组公式通常用于处理需要在多个单元格中进行计算的数据。

5.1 基本数组公式

数组公式的基本语法如下:

{=公式}

注意,数组公式需要按Ctrl+Shift+Enter键来输入,而不是单独按Enter键。举个例子,如果你想要计算A1:A3和B1:B3的乘积和,你可以输入以下数组公式:

{=SUM(A1:A3*B1:B3)}

按Ctrl+Shift+Enter键后,Excel会自动将公式括在大括号“{}”中。

5.2 高级数组公式

数组公式可以用于更复杂的计算,如多条件求和、多条件平均等。以下是一个多条件求和的示例:

{=SUM((A1:A10="条件1")*(B1:B10="条件2")*(C1:C10))}

这将计算在A1:A10中满足“条件1”且在B1:B10中满足“条件2”的C1:C10单元格的和。

六、嵌套公式

嵌套公式是指在一个公式中使用另一个公式。嵌套公式可以帮助你进行更复杂的计算和数据处理。

6.1 基本嵌套公式

以下是一个基本的嵌套公式示例:

=IF(A1>10, SUM(B1:B10), AVERAGE(B1:B10))

这将根据A1单元格的值是否大于10来决定是计算B1:B10的和还是平均值。

6.2 高级嵌套公式

嵌套公式可以非常复杂,以下是一个更高级的嵌套公式示例:

=IF(A1>10, IF(B1>20, "A大于10且B大于20", "A大于10且B小于等于20"), "A小于等于10")

这将根据A1和B1单元格的值返回不同的结果。

七、错误处理

在使用公式时,难免会遇到各种错误。掌握如何处理这些错误是非常重要的。

7.1 常见错误类型

以下是一些常见的错误类型及其含义:

#DIV/0!

这是除以零错误,通常发生在公式试图除以零或空白单元格时。

#N/A

这是没有找到值错误,通常发生在查找函数(如VLOOKUP)没有找到匹配值时。

#VALUE!

这是值错误,通常发生在公式中的数据类型不匹配时。

#REF!

这是引用无效错误,通常发生在公式引用了已删除的单元格或范围时。

7.2 错误处理函数

Excel提供了一些错误处理函数,可以帮助你更好地处理这些错误。以下是几个常用的错误处理函数:

IFERROR函数

IFERROR函数用于捕捉公式中的错误并返回指定的值。语法如下:

=IFERROR(公式, 错误时返回的值)

举个例子:

=IFERROR(A1/B1, "错误")

这将捕捉A1/B1中的错误并返回“错误”。

ISERROR函数

ISERROR函数用于判断公式是否发生错误。语法如下:

=ISERROR(公式)

举个例子:

=IF(ISERROR(A1/B1), "错误", A1/B1)

这将判断A1/B1是否发生错误,并返回相应的结果。

八、条件格式

条件格式是指根据单元格的值自动应用格式。条件格式可以帮助你更直观地分析数据。

8.1 基本条件格式

以下是一个基本的条件格式示例:

  1. 选择你想要应用条件格式的单元格范围。
  2. 在功能区中选择“开始”选项卡。
  3. 点击“条件格式”按钮,然后选择“新建规则”。
  4. 在弹出的对话框中选择“使用公式确定要设置格式的单元格”。
  5. 输入公式,然后点击确定。

举个例子,如果你想要将A1:A10中大于10的单元格标记为红色,你可以输入以下公式:

=A1>10

然后选择红色填充。

8.2 高级条件格式

条件格式可以非常复杂,以下是一个更高级的条件格式示例:

  1. 选择你想要应用条件格式的单元格范围。
  2. 在功能区中选择“开始”选项卡。
  3. 点击“条件格式”按钮,然后选择“新建规则”。
  4. 在弹出的对话框中选择“使用公式确定要设置格式的单元格”。
  5. 输入公式,然后点击确定。

举个例子,如果你想要将A1:A10中大于平均值的单元格标记为绿色,你可以输入以下公式:

=A1>AVERAGE(A1:A10)

然后选择绿色填充。

九、数据验证

数据验证是指对单元格中的数据进行限制和验证。数据验证可以帮助你确保数据的准确性和一致性。

9.1 基本数据验证

以下是一个基本的数据验证示例:

  1. 选择你想要应用数据验证的单元格范围。
  2. 在功能区中选择“数据”选项卡。
  3. 点击“数据验证”按钮,然后选择“数据验证”。
  4. 在弹出的对话框中设置验证条件,然后点击确定。

举个例子,如果你想要限制A1:A10中的数据必须在1到100之间,你可以设置以下条件:

允许:整数

数据:介于

最小值:1

最大值:100

9.2 高级数据验证

数据验证可以非常复杂,以下是一个更高级的数据验证示例:

  1. 选择你想要应用数据验证的单元格范围。
  2. 在功能区中选择“数据”选项卡。
  3. 点击“数据验证”按钮,然后选择“数据验证”。
  4. 在弹出的对话框中设置验证条件,然后点击确定。

举个例子,如果你想要限制A1:A10中的数据必须是唯一的,你可以设置以下条件:

允许:自定义

公式:=COUNTIF(A1:A10, A1)=1

十、宏和VBA

宏和VBA(Visual Basic for Applications)是指通过编程自动执行Excel中的任务。宏和VBA可以帮助你进行复杂的自动化操作。

10.1 创建宏

以下是一个基本的创建宏的示例:

  1. 在功能区中选择“开发工具”选项卡。如果没有开发工具选项卡,可以在Excel选项中启用。
  2. 点击“录制宏”按钮。
  3. 在弹出的对话框中输入宏的名称,然后点击确定。
  4. 执行你想要自动化的操作。
  5. 完成操作后,点击“停止录制”按钮。

10.2 编辑宏

你可以使用VBA编辑器来编辑宏。以下是一个基本的编辑宏的示例:

  1. 在功能区中选择“开发工具”选项卡。
  2. 点击“宏”按钮。
  3. 在弹出的对话框中选择你想要编辑的宏,然后点击“编辑”按钮。
  4. 在VBA编辑器中编辑宏的代码。
  5. 完成编辑后,保存并关闭VBA编辑器。

通过以上步骤,你可以在Excel中设立各种公式,进行数据计算和分析,提高工作效率。

相关问答FAQs:

1. 什么是Excel公式?

Excel公式是用于在Excel电子表格中进行计算和数据处理的特殊代码。它们允许您执行各种数学运算、逻辑操作和其他函数,以便根据您的数据创建准确的计算结果。

2. 如何在Excel中设立公式?

在Excel中设立公式非常简单。首先,选择您要进行计算的单元格。然后,在选择的单元格中输入等号(=),这表示您将输入一个公式。接下来,输入您的公式,可以使用各种数学运算符(如加号、减号、乘号、除号)和函数(如SUM、AVERAGE、MAX、MIN等)进行计算。最后,按下回车键,Excel将自动计算并显示结果。

3. 如何在Excel中引用其他单元格?

在Excel中,您可以通过引用其他单元格来在公式中使用它们的值。要引用其他单元格,只需在公式中输入单元格的引用,即单元格的列字母和行号。例如,要引用A1单元格的值,只需在公式中输入A1。您还可以使用冒号(:)来引用一系列连续的单元格。例如,A1:B5将引用从A1到B5的所有单元格的值。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4404942

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部